About Pro Mahjong Kiwame (japan)
Pro Mahjong Kiwame GB came out in 1998 for the Game Boy, developed and published by Jaleco. It was part of a wave of traditional game adaptations for the handheld, offering a portable version of a classic Japanese pastime during an era dominated by action and RPG titles.
You play as a lone mahjong player aiming to rise through the ranks by winning matches against a series of computer opponents. The core gameplay involves drawing and discarding tiles to form specific winning hands, with mechanics like calling "pon" or "chi" to complete sets and carefully managing your discards to avoid giving opponents what they need. Matches are methodical and require you to read the table, anticipate your rivals' hands, and sometimes play defensively to block their wins. The difficulty is steady, asking for patience and strategic thinking rather than quick reflexes. It feels like a quiet, focused battle of wits that fits perfectly in your hands.
